Chris Brown, the American R&B famous person, not too long ago launched his new album 11:11, which encompasses a monitor referred to as ‘Shooter’ that samples a video of a South African schoolgirl singing in her classroom. The lady, Naledi Aphiwe, is credited as one of many writers of the tune and has obtained recognition and reward from the worldwide star.
The tune and the video have gone viral which created an entire buzz on social media platforms the place customers have expressed their opinions and feelings concerning the collaboration.
Many customers expressed happiness and satisfaction for Naledi Aphiwe, congratulating her on being featured. They mentioned that she deserved the chance and publicity and that she represented the expertise and potential of South Africa.
